  • The Tiny Ramps Co. Interview
    In this episode of The Bigspin, I sit down with Adison Cooper, the owner of Tiny Ramp Co out of Arizona. Tiny Ramp Co is known for building super realistic fingerboard obstacles and more recently hyper-realistic full-scale parks, including replicas of legendary skate spots and SLS courses.   • The Knife Interview
    In this episode, we sit down with Andy, founder of the fast rising fingerboard brand KNIFE and head of Blackriver USA. Based out of the Blackriver Chicago store, Andy brings a unique blend of skateboarding, fingerboarding, music, videography, and photography to everything he touches.We dive deep into Andy’s creative process and hear how his visual storytelling background fuels KNIFE’s distinct identity and aesthetic. About The Bigspin Fingerboard Podcast

Welcome to The Bigspin (a fingerboard podcast) where we shine a spotlight on the incredible people and brands who have played a key role in growing the global fingerboard community! From the early days of fingerboarding to the rise of iconic brands.. In each episode, we talk with community leaders, brand founders, and fingerboard influencers who share their experiences, challenges, and successes in helping fingerboarding reach new heights. Whether you're new to fingerboarding or a long-time fan, this podcast will give you an inside look at what it takes to drive fingerboard culture forward!
